To disable hardware acceleration on Microsoft Edge, use these steps: Open Microsoft Edge. Click the Settings and More (three-dotted) button on the top-right corner. Click on Settings. Click on System. Under the "System" section, turn off the Use hardware acceleration when available toggle switch.

Open Microsoft Edge. In the upper-right corner of the window, click the icon. Select Settings from the drop-down menu. On the left side of the window, under the Settings section, click the System selector. Under System, click the toggle switch next to Use hardware acceleration when available to enable or disable hardware acceleration.
